Boot: Remove forked MCUboot from TF-M
Remove the generic MCUboot source files from TF-M in order to
rely only on upstream MCUboot project as a secure second stage
bootloader. At this point all the features from the internal
fork are already upstreamed to the original project so from
feature point of view the switch is seamless. From now on
any new development is going to be directly upstreamed to the
original project.
Some platform and project specific files and scripts are still
kept in the bl2/ext/mcuboot folder to make possible the integration
with TF-M project.

+By default, the MCUboot project from
+`GitHub <https://github.com/JuulLabs-OSS/mcuboot>`__ is used as the secure
+bootloader in TF-M. The repository is going to be automatically downloaded by
+CMake. The version downloaded can be controlled by the ``MCUBOOT_VERSION``
+CMake variable. If you wish to use a locally downloaded copy, the CMake variable
+``MCUBOOT_PATH`` can be set to its location. This document contains information
+about how MCUboot has been integrated to TF-M. For further information about
+MCUboot design please refer to the `MCUBoot homepage <https://www.mcuboot.com/>`__.
